[QUOTE="Queen, post: 87898, member: 27"] A competing takeover bid just landed at Reservoir Media barely 24 hours after the first one, turning the indie music company into the prize of a full-blown bidding war. Wesbild and Richmond Hill jump into the fight [LIST] [*]Wesbild Inc. and Richmond Hill Investments proposed $10.50 per share. [*]That counter-bid arrived just one day after Irenic's offer surfaced. [*]Wesbild and Richmond Hill already control a combined 65% stake. [*]Reservoir's stock jumped over 8% on the Nasdaq after the news. [/LIST] The board sets up a special committee to evaluate [LIST] [*]Independent directors now handle the review of both proposals. [*]Reservoir explicitly offered no assurances about any deal closing. [*]Irenic's earlier bid ranged between $10.00 and $11.00 per share. [*]The company plans to stay quiet unless forced to disclose more. [/LIST] Family and institutional control complicates everything [LIST] [*]Wesbild holds 44% and is run by the CEO's father. [*]Richmond Hill's private-equity stake sits at roughly 21%. [*]Their combined voting power essentially dictates shareholder approval. [*]Irenic's 9.2% stake carries far less structural leverage here. [/LIST] Reservoir's catalog makes it an attractive target [LIST] [*]Over 150,000 copyrights and 36,000 masters fill the portfolio. [*]Joni Mitchell, Miles Davis, and Sheryl Crow anchor that collection. [*]Last quarter pulled $45.6 million in revenue, up 8% annually. [*]Bertie Higgins' catalog was another recent acquisition for Reservoir. [/LIST] [/QUOTE]
